13 - RD-40, DUPLEX RESIDENCE ZONE
To provide and maintain residential areas of medium density with a choice of housing type. Density regulations tend to maintain the scale and appearance of the lower density zones.
The following principle uses as defined herein are permitted as of right in the RD-40 zone subject to the provisions of this ordinance:
1.
A single-family detached or attached dwellings.
2.
A Manufactured home subject to design standards.
3.
A duplex dwelling if there is no ADU on the lot.
4.
An ADU accessory to an existing detached single-family dwelling unit, if there is no duplex on the lot.
5.
Home occupations meeting the standards herein.
6.
Parks and recreation facilities, public.
7.
Horticulture and the growing of field crops or hay.
8.
Residential care facility housing not more than eight clients.
9.
Day care center as defined herein or family day care provider.
10.
Adult foster care for not more than five patrons.
(Ord. No. 2786-2021, § 12, 4-18-2021)
The following uses are permitted conditionally in the zone:
1.
Utility facilities other than distribution lines at a specific location necessary for the functioning of that utility.
2.
Up to two additional multiple-family dwellings containing not more than four dwelling units on a lot or parcel.
3.
Rooming house as defined herein.
4.
Hotel, bed and breakfast, as defined herein.
5.
Residential care facility.
6.
Nursing home (day care center).
7.
Museums, concert halls, auditorium and similar cultural facilities.
8.
Cemeteries and crematoria when located in or on property adjacent to a cemetery,
9.
Fair, rodeo or stadium grounds on sites of more than three acres and operated by public or publicly sponsored nonprofit agencies.
10.
Churches.
11.
Schools or seminaries, public or private.
(Ord. No. 2786-2021, § 13, 4-18-2021)
Accessory uses and structures common to all zones as listed in Chapter 10A-53 are allowed in RD-40 Zone.
The building, development site, open space and yard dimensions applicable to the RD-40 Zone are found on the Residential Zones Space Limits Table, Chapter 10A-25.
The provisions of Chapter 10A-57, Miscellaneous Provisions, apply to the RD-40 Zone.
